SRINAGAR, Oct 8:Ignoring the state's business houses, the central government departments are said to be making huge purchases to meet their requirements from outside the state. Official sources said though the government had time and again taken up this issue with the central government, but to no avail as these departments continues making purchases from outside the state. Sources said that even as central government had termed the state's micro small and medium enterprises equally good, its departments were not making purchases from the local market. A member of Chamber of Commerce and Industry said if the government 'takes up the issue with the central government, it is likely to help in the promotion of economic activities in J&K'. As per a survey conducted by the business houses here, the central departments, including security forces, had the annual budget of several crores for the purchase. He said instead of inviting business houses from outside the state, the government should concentrate on uplifting the local units. |
